Oracle Application Server logs
Hello,
I have an Oracle Application Server 10.1.2.3.0 installed on Windows 2003 Enterprise X64 SP2.
I rebooted it. But some services not started themselves after the reboot. I manually started all from the opmnctl. It works fine.
What log(s) I should check for troubleshooting purpose?
Thanks.
hi,
You should check OPMN logs
ORACLE_HOME\opmn\logs
i have also experienced the problem of application server services starting, if problem persists, you can check deleting all the log files from above location and then try starting and normally it works fine but still better to check log files first

Oracle Application Server 10g Access log
Hi,
I've deployed an Enterprise Application on 10g Oracle Application Server. But the Issue is that I'm unable to access the Application Login Page and the browsers give me the error, that the Page you are trying to access does't exist.
Now I want to diagnose where the actual issue resides and for this; we have to first look at Logs. Kindly tell me where the Oc4J logs or access logs for Application Server are made so that I can check them and try to solve the issue.
Regards,
Kamranhi Kamran
To see access.log or error.log , check the following:
cd $ORACLE_HOME/Apache/Apache/logs
tail -f access.log
and to check application log for your oc4j_instance, try the following generic address:
$ORACLE_HOME/j2ee/instance_name/application-deployments/application_name/application.log
so if your application name is BI_FORMS then use that above.
hope that helps!
AMN -

Problem with clustering of oracle application server 10.1.3.1
Hi
I have clustered two instances of oracle application server 10.1.3.1 running on solaris.
Instance 1
<notification-server interface="ipv4">
<port local="6100" remote="6200" request="6003"/>
<ssl enabled="true" wallet-file="$ORACLE_HOME/opmn/conf/ssl.wlt/default"/>
<topology>
<nodes list="10.x.x.1:6201"/>
</topology>
</notification-server>
Instance 2
<notification-server interface="ipv4">
<port local="6101" remote="6201" request="6004"/>
<ssl enabled="true" wallet-file="$ORACLE_HOME/opmn/conf/ssl.wlt/default"/>
<topology>
<nodes list="10.x.x.2:6200"/>
</topology>
</notification-server>
But when i log on to enterprise manager i get the following message on top of the page:
You have more than one instance of the Application Server Control application running in this cluster. This is not a recommended configuration and could lead to unexpected problems. Please stop the additional instances of Application Server Control or disable routing to these instances.
When i click on one of the instances, i get the session expired error.
what is the problem behind this?
regards,In the doc, it states that you should only ever have one active instance of application server control running in a cluster at a time -- ASC was not designed to operate as a session sharing application, so your session state is specific to one instance. If for some reason you were directed to the ASC application on the other instance, you get errors.
You can use the OC4J admin_client.jar utility or the opmnctl command to shut down the ascontrol application in one of the instances.

OPMN Configuration:
10.1.20 How to Specify Ports for State Replication in OPMN
When you deploy an application utilizing state replication in a managed Oracle Application Server, OPMN dynamically allocates the ports that are used to propagate state across the cluster. You can restrict this allocation to a range of ports for an application that has peer-to-peer replication enabled. Specifying ports for state replication might be necessary in an installation with a firewall or network that uses a well-defined port range.
To specify a range of ports for peer-to-peer state replication
Add a <port> element to an OC4J instance configuration in the opmn.xml file.
Specify the name of an application that has peer-to-peer replication enabled as the value of the id attribute of the <port> element.
Specify a range of ports in the range attribute of the <port> element.
For example, for deployment of an application named rac-web that is set up for peer-to-peer replication, the line labeled <port id=rac-web .../> in the following OC4J instance configuration tells OPMN to use ports 15213 to 15214 for state replication:
<port id="default-web-site" range="80-100" protocol="http"/>
<port id="rmi" range="12401-12500"/>
<port id="rmis" range="12701-12800"/>
<port id="jms" range="12601-12700"/>
<port id="rac-web" range="15213-15214"/>
For more information about state replication, see Chapter 9, "Application Clustering in OC4J," in the Oracle Containers for J2EE Configuration and Administration Guide.Quoted from:
